Adrian Hyyrylainen-Trett

Your Lib Dem candidate for Kennington

Adrian is a well established global figure in human rights campaigning particularly on LGBTQ+ rights
and has worked in the inclusion and diversity sphere for more than ten years, having previously
worked in both translation and recruitment sectors.


Adrian was the previous parliamentary candidate for the Vauxhall constituency in 2015, so is very
well acquainted with the entire area and stood in the local elections in 2018 in Waterloo and South
Bank ward, where he has lived since meeting his husband in 2014.
Adrian in 2026, will be standing in Kennington, an area which he knows well, and for which got him
his best ever election result in the former named Princes Ward, in 2015, as a by-election candidate
on the same day as the 2015 General Election.


Adrian cares about the local amenities and will be focussing on supporting the local community as
their champion especially where housing, policing and environmental concerns are the highest.
Adrian formerly worked as a Council Officer for both Southwark and Waltham Forest councils in
Housing, HR/Finance, Education and Children Services, so they know how Council’s should support
their residents and will be doing everything to reverse, the lack of engagement, financial waste and
general poor state of Lambeth facilities seen under a Labour administration for the past twelve
years.
